Bringing together leading names in several key sectors including F&B and hospitality, the Food & Hotel Thailand (FHT) 2020 is scheduled to take place from 9th to 12th September. It will be hosted at the Bangkok International Trade & Exhibition Centre (BITEC); those attending and looking for a hotel or service apartment in Bangkok within easy reach of the venue can consider options like Maitria Residence Rama 9 Bangkok. Amongst the areas which will be covered at the event are food & drinks, hospitality & retail technology, coffee & tea, wine & spirits and hospitality style.
This year will mark the 28th edition of Food & Hotel Thailand which provides an invaluable space where buyers, sellers, suppliers and more can connect and network. Restaurant & Bar Thailand (RBT) and Fine Food Thailand (FFT) will be held concurrently, along with other highlight events; these include the International Culinary Cup (TICC) 2020, Thailand National Latte Art Championship and Wine Master Class 2020.
